[PATCH 2/2] OMAP3: Implemented VFP restore/save context
From: Tero Kristo tero.kri...@nokia.com VFP save context is called before MPU/NEON off. Restore is not needed as the next VFP trap will restore context automatically. Uses the support routine implemented in arch/arm/vfp/vfpmodule.c. Signed-off-by: Tero Kristo tero.kri...@nokia.com Acked-by: Tony Lindgren t...@atomide.com Cc: Vishwanath Sripathy vishwanath...@ti.com Cc: Rajendra Nayak rna...@ti.com Cc: Richard Woodruff r-woodru...@ti.com Cc: Peter 'p2' De Schrijver peter.de-schrij...@nokia.com --- arch/arm/mach-omap2/pm.h |1 + arch/arm/mach-omap2/pm34xx.c | 21 - 2 files changed, 21 insertions(+), 1 deletions(-) diff --git a/arch/arm/mach-omap2/pm.h b/arch/arm/mach-omap2/pm.h index 4f22107..dd5bbaf 100644 --- a/arch/arm/mach-omap2/pm.h +++ b/arch/arm/mach-omap2/pm.h @@ -18,6 +18,7 @@ extern u32 sleep_while_idle; extern u32 voltage_off_while_idle; extern void *omap3_secure_ram_storage; +extern void vfp_pm_save_context(void); extern void omap3_pm_off_mode_enable(int); extern void omap_sram_idle(void); extern int omap3_can_sleep(void); diff --git a/arch/arm/mach-omap2/pm34xx.c b/arch/arm/mach-omap2/pm34xx.c index b26ae5b..4b01303 100644 --- a/arch/arm/mach-omap2/pm34xx.c +++ b/arch/arm/mach-omap2/pm34xx.c @@ -321,6 +321,18 @@ static void restore_control_register(u32 val) __asm__ __volatile__ (mcr p15, 0, %0, c1, c0, 0 : : r (val)); } +static inline void omap3_save_neon_context(void) +{ +#ifdef CONFIG_VFP + vfp_pm_save_context(); +#endif +} + +static inline void omap3_restore_neon_context(void) +{ + return; +} + /* Function to restore the table entry that was modified for enabling MMU */ static void restore_table_entry(void) { @@ -365,6 +377,7 @@ void omap_sram_idle(void) /* save_state = 3 = L1, L2 and logic lost */ int save_state = 0; int mpu_next_state = PWRDM_POWER_ON; + int neon_next_state = PWRDM_POWER_ON; int per_next_state = PWRDM_POWER_ON; int core_next_state = PWRDM_POWER_ON; int core_prev_state, per_prev_state; @@ -398,8 +411,12 @@ void omap_sram_idle(void) pwrdm_pre_transition(); /* NEON control */ - if (pwrdm_read_pwrst(neon_pwrdm) == PWRDM_POWER_ON) + if (pwrdm_read_pwrst(neon_pwrdm) == PWRDM_POWER_ON) { pwrdm_set_next_pwrst(neon_pwrdm, mpu_next_state); + neon_next_state = mpu_next_state; + if (neon_next_state == PWRDM_POWER_OFF) + omap3_save_neon_context(); + } /* PER */ per_next_state = pwrdm_read_next_pwrst(per_pwrdm); @@ -537,6 +554,8 @@ void omap_sram_idle(void) omap3_disable_io_chain(); } + if (neon_next_state == PWRDM_POWER_OFF) + omap3_restore_neon_context(); pwrdm_post_transition(); } -- 1.5.4.3 -- To unsubscribe from this list: send the line unsubscribe linux-omap in the body of a message to majord...@vger.kernel.org More majordomo info at http://vger.kernel.org/majordomo-info.html
